## Summary

CAMBRIDGE UNIVERSITY HOSPITALS NHS FOUNDATION TRUST has awarded a contract for the "Supply, Installation, Validation, Verification and Post-Warranty Maintenance of Ultramicrotome" to Leica Microsystems (UK) Limited. The procurement process was conducted via a direct award, due to Leica's unique capabilities in electron microscopy equipment, which no other technical alternatives could meet. The contract was signed on 23 March 2026 and will commence on 1 April 2026, concluding on 31 March 2033, with a gross contract value of £190,581.60. The contract is for laboratory, optical, and precision equipment, delivery set in the United Kingdom, specifically in Cambridge.

## Notice

Supply, Installation, Validation, Verification and Post-Warranty Maintenance of Ultramicrotome for Histopathology in Cambridge University Hospitals

### Procurement Information

Cambridge University Hospitals NHS Foundation Trust awarded a contract of a Leica UC Enuity Advanced Ultramicrotome to Leica Microsystems, as this system represents a genuine sole-supplier solution with no reasonable technical alternative capable of meeting the Trust's electron microscopy requirements. The UC Enuity provides uniquely integrated capabilities including motorised segment arc and knife block alignment, automated block-face and knife positioning to minimise specimen loss. These proprietary and fully integrated features are not available collectively from any other manufacturer, and procuring an alternative system would compromise precision, workflow integration, specimen protection, and long-term scalability; accordingly, a direct award to Leica Microsystems is justified on the basis that competition is absent for technical reasons and the equipment is available only from this supplier. The following unique features are extracted from the UC Enuity Sole Source Document and outline the distinguishing technical capabilities of the Leica UC Enuity Advanced Ultramicrotome. Core Configuration Features * Leica M80 microscope with 0.8x objective lens. * Motorized segment arc and motorized knife block. * Dedicated 35deg Ultra 3.0 mm Auto Knife. * Option for active or passive damping table. * Automated precision alignment of block face and knife to reduce specimen loss and protect both sample and knife. * Fully automated 2D trimming mode for complete blockface trimming in a single run. * Mesacut mirror enabling targeted trimming of fluorescent regions of interest. * Upgradeable software packages to adapt configuration to specific application needs. * Cutting speed range: 0.04-100 mm/s. * Specimen arm advance range: 0-2500 nm. * Remote care functionality to reduce downtime. * 12.1" touchscreen control unit with Windows-based operating system and intuitive graphical user interface. * Integrated live video via Flexacam camera with image and video storage capability. * Software-assisted warning system and built-in service codes for troubleshooting. Add-On and Advanced Modules * Diamond knives for room temperature and cryo sectioning. * Wide range of accessories and sample holders. * Single and double micromanipulator options attachable to the cryochamber for enhanced section collection and TEM grid positioning. * Integrated cryochamber compatible with all configurations and operated from the main touchscreen (no additional controllers required). * LN2 pump with software control and LN2 level and temperature sensors. * User protection features including vibration-free LN2 pump, gravity stroke operation, warmed handrests, and safety interlocks. * Compatibility with cryo transfer systems (e.g., VCT500, Cryo-CLEM shuttle, Cryo-TEM holder). * Wet sectioning capability (e.g., DMSO). * Standard and high gas flow operating modes. * Multiple lighting angles for enhanced visibility during section manipulation. * EM Crion ionizer (charge, discharge, or charge-discharge versions) operated via footswitch and controlled from main unit. * uCT-based Target Trimming module enabling 3D automated trimming to a region of interest. * Volume EM - SEM serial sectioning module supporting high-quality lossless serial sectioning, including AT4 knife, substrate holder, drain tray, and preparation of ~300 sections on 25x25 mm wafer. Introducing an alternative manufacturer would require compromise on functionality, increased manual intervention, higher training burden, and increased risk to specimen integrity, contrary to clinical governance, quality, and value-for-money principles. Although the procurement is non-competitive, value for money is demonstrated through: * Reduced specimen loss and rework * Shorter training times and reduced operator dependency * Improved uptime through remote diagnostics * Future-proofing via software and modular upgrades * Avoidance of additional capital expenditure on multiple EM accessories
